I've worked up some loads using the "uncoated" 300gr NBT's that I got from SPS. At the moment, all they have are the "coated" (Ballistic Silver Tip) variety. For you that have loaded and shot both, any difference between the two, in terms of performance, velocity, POI, etc.?

I cannot answer in the 4570 but I had the same scenario with some 3030 bullets. I instantly found a stellar load with the uncoated ones that wasn't quite there with the coated ones... and they were slightly slower with the same load but not much.
Then I picked up some leverevolution powder and the coated ones shot real good so it didn't wind up being a problem.
I think the only answer I can give you from my experience as maybe they will work for you and maybe you'll have a little playing around to do...
